Yesterday, 15 police officers were injured and over 200 individuals arrested as west Baltimore erupted in protest and violence after the funeral of Freddie Gray, a 25-year-old black man who died in police custody under suspicious circumstances earlier this month.
The governor of Maryland has declared a state of emergency and the National Guard has now arrived, along with thousands of police officers from outside Baltimore to attempt to keep the peace.
